Audrey was born June 28, 1926, in Jessup, Iowa, the daughter of John and Olive Bell May. She was raised in Jessup and was a 1944 graduate of Jessup High School. She attended Iowa State Teachers College in Cedar Falls, Iowa State University, and received a BA degree from William Penn College. She later received a MA degree from Drake University.
On July 27, 1947, she was united in marriage to Donald Pederson, in Waterloo. The couple lived in Ames and Greenfield prior to moving to Grinnell in 1952. She was a school teacher and guidance counselor in the Grinnell-Newburg School District for 30 years, retiring in 1988. Audrey was a member of the Jessup Presbyterian Church and later Grinnell United Methodist Church. She was a member of P.E.O., Chester Royal Grange, where she was a 50 year member and honored with her husband Don as National Grange Young Couple of 1959. She was also a member of the Farm Bureau, Retired School Personnel Association of Grinnell, Republican Party, Eastern Star, Hospital Auxiliary, Grinnell Country Club, and several bridge groups.
Audrey loved being with her family. She enjoyed playing bridge, dancing, square dancing, sewing, and visiting with former students and colleagues. She had traveled to Japan, Austria, France, Denmark, all 50 U.S. states, and all provinces of Canada. She attended Elder Hostels for many years in Canadian Maritime Provinces. She was a lifelong student.
